really loving this series (first book is Dissonance).

doesn't check all my check boxes for my favorite books (FMC is a huge priority for me) but i really love the system it uses. specifically what i like about it is that it's a combination of multiple system tropes into one system. it uses tiers (Apprentice, Journeyman, adept, etc...) and it uses ranks (Tin, iron, silver, etc...) and it uses levels, and those three things don't always match, which is super fun (for me, at least). it has unique titles, unique skills, skills that can evolve, and be combined, and lots of other things.

it also has the concept of a style of magic that is outside the system, which i always find fun, as well as old, eldritch lore, and other fun stuff.

Looking for a series that has a hero who creates (inadvertently) a legend and then part of the story are others interacting with said legend, either through the MCs perspective, but more so from the outside.

As Ilea gets stronger (I'm on Book 6) her legend has grown that there are various levels of wariness, disbelief, fear, or mockery based on the songs of Lilith.

Many of the books interludes have a perspective shift to a third party who reacts to seeing the legend herself. Then, we shift back to Ilea to get the very "real" response of someone who is still grounded reacting to being elevated to an unknown level of prestige.

Bonus if the series has a building aspect, like building a guild or corps, or literally, like a settlement or place (ex. Chrysalis colony building is great).
